After the nurse went in, Sophie Baker steeled herself to look at Adam Jones. Although his face didn’t show much, she could still detect an increasing sense of impatience emanating from him.

"I’m... I’m sorry, I was just too worried about Lily just now. I didn’t mean to be noisy outside..."

"Enough."

Adam interrupted Sophie impatiently, "Doctors will handle Lily’s condition; making a fuss here won’t help Lily."

Sophie’s face grew even paler. Biting her lower lip, her eyes reddened, she lowered her gaze, and said no more.

She was a woman who knew her place, especially in front of Adam. For so many years, she had always been a woman of grace and propriety, little did she know that Adam was fully aware of all her thoughts but simply disdainful to entangle with her over these matters.

Time ticked by, second by second, and when the lights in the operating room finally went out, it was half-past five in the afternoon. After a grueling nine-hour surgery, Elly Campbell emerged with slightly trembling legs.

She had just removed her mask and hadn’t had a chance to catch her breath when she saw Christopher Moore rushing over, "Sis..."

"Don’t worry; the surgery went well, but..."

Elly hadn’t finished speaking when she saw Christopher dash toward Lily Jones, who was being wheeled out of the operating room, with no intention of listening to her.

Dr. Campbell: "..."

Watching Christopher follow Lily to her ward, Elly couldn’t help but smile helplessly.

At least wait for her to finish speaking.

As she was looking at Christopher, Adam was also watching her, his handsome face covered in dense sweat beads.

Nine hours of standing, which even a robust man like him might find hard to endure, let alone her need to concentrate on performing surgery... it must have taken so much out of her.

With this thought, Adam’s heart tightened abruptly, and he subconsciously took a couple of steps forward.

As Elly diverted her gaze, someone blocked her view. The familiar scent of his shower gel, despite the years that had passed, was something Elly recognized instantly.

It was the kind of familiarity that was etched into her bones. Even if she intended to forget Adam, the scent couldn’t be erased.

Looking up, she met Adam’s deep, dark eyes, and the complex, turbulent emotions hidden within them.

Just when Elly was about to step away, Adam caught her wrist. Her brow twisted involuntarily, and a natural look of aversion soon appeared between her brows.

But then she heard Adam’s voice, "Christopher is so preoccupied with Lily right now that he’s not in the mood to listen to you. You can discuss with me any post-operative care that needs to be considered."

He had found an excuse that he deemed very reasonable and which he believed wouldn’t be rejected by Elly. And indeed, after a brief pause, she nodded, "Alright, come to my office."

After nine continuous hours of surgery, Elly was so exhausted that even speaking seemed to take extra effort, her legs trembling slightly.

Adam walked beside her, keeping a protective hand hovering around her, as if afraid she might not be able to stand and fall.

Watching Adam and Elly, side by side, a shadow flickered through Sophie’s eyes.

After all she had done, how could she accept Adam’s heart beginning to make room for Elly, no, absolutely not!

"Dr. Campbell."

With this thought, Sophie quickly called out to Elly, yet her soft tone carried a timid note.
